Chattogram Top Tourist Spots

Chattogram Top Tourist Spots


Chittagong, the second-largest city in Bangladesh, is a bustling metropolis with a rich cultural heritage and a gateway to the country’s most picturesque landscapes. Nestled on the banks of the Karnaphuli River, it serves as a vital maritime hub for the nation. However, beyond its economic significance, Chittagong is a treasure trove of natural beauty and historical landmarks, making it a must-visit destination for any traveler.
 


Foy’s Lake One of the city’s most beloved attractions is Foy’s Lake1. Created in 1924 as an artificial lake by the British, it has since become a sanctuary for nature lovers and adventure seekers alike. Surrounded by rolling hills and lush greenery, the lake offers a serene escape from the urban hustle. Visitors can enjoy boat rides, explore the adjacent amusement park, or simply bask in the tranquility of the picturesque setting.

Butterfly Park Bangladesh For those fascinated by the delicate beauty of butterflies, the Butterfly Park Bangladesh2 is a magical destination. It’s the country’s first and largest butterfly park, housing an impressive variety of these enchanting creatures. The park’s carefully maintained gardens provide the perfect habitat for butterflies to thrive, offering guests an up-close experience with numerous species in a rainbow of colors.

Patenga Beach Patenga Beach is another popular spot, especially at sunset when the sky is painted in hues of orange and pink. The beach is lined with street food vendors, offering local delicacies that add to the vibrant atmosphere. It’s a place where the river meets the sea, and visitors can witness the dance of the waves while enjoying a leisurely stroll along the shore.

Chattogram War Cemetery For a touch of history, the Chattogram War Cemetery is a solemn reminder of the sacrifices made during World War II. It’s a beautifully maintained site that pays homage to the fallen soldiers from various countries. The peaceful environment and well-kept gardens provide a space for reflection and remembrance.

The Shrine of Bayazid Bostami The Shrine of Bayazid Bostami, a revered Sufi saint, is another significant landmark. This holy site attracts pilgrims and tourists alike, who come to pay their respects and marvel at the ancient architecture. The shrine complex also features a pond, home to a unique species of turtle, believed by locals to be sacred.

Chittagong Hill Tracts Just outside the city limits, the Chittagong Hill Tracts beckon with their stunning landscapes and diverse tribal cultures. This area is a paradise for trekkers and nature enthusiasts, offering breathtaking views, waterfalls, and a chance to interact with indigenous communities.

The Ethnological Museum To gain insight into the diverse ethnic groups of Bangladesh, the Ethnological Museum is an invaluable resource. It showcases a wide array of artifacts, clothing, and tools that represent the country’s rich tapestry of cultures.
